General description

Eotaxin-3, also known as CCL26 or SCYA26, is a human CC chemokine and a functional ligand for CC chemokine receptor 3.[1] This gene is localized to human chromosome 7q11.2, which codes for a protein of 71 amino acids.[2] It belongs to the small inducible cytokine subfamily A [3], which also includes eotaxin and eotaxin-2.[4]

Biochem/physiol Actions

Also known as CCL26 or SCYA26; a human CC chemokine and a functional ligand for CC chemokine receptor 3; mature recombinant human eotaxin-3 demonstrates chemotactic activity for eosinophils.
Eotaxin-3 is a potent attractant of eosinophils, and might be responsible for the accumulation of eosinophils in atopic diseases.[2] As it is involved in the recruitment of eosinophils in inflammatory diseases, it, along with its receptor, might have potential as therapeutic target in inflammatory disorders, such as asthma.[1] Demethylation results in increased expression of this gene, which in turn influences allergic reactions.[5] This gene is overexpressed in bullous pemphigoid (BP), which results in the accumulation of eosinophils in skin lesions, thus, contributing to the pathogenesis of BP.[4] Its expression is also elevated in the active lesions of patients with ulcerative colitis (UC) and Crohn′s disease (CD). Thus, it might play a role in the pathogenesis of UC, where its major source is colonic myofibroblasts.[6]
Eotaxin-3, also known as CCL26 or SCYA26, is a human CC chemokine and a functional ligand for CC chemokine receptor 3. Mature recombinant human eotaxin-3 has a molecular mass of approximately 8.2 kDa and demonstrates chemotactic activity for eosinophils.

Physical form

Lyophilized from a 0.2 μm filtered solution in 30% acetonitrile and 0.1% trifluoroacetic acid containing 1.25 mg bovine serum albumin.

Analysis Note

The biological activity is measured by its ability to induce chemotaxis of rat Y3 cells stably expressing hCCR3.
